购买服务器搭建VPN的全面指南

在当今网络环境下,VPN(虚拟私人网络)已成为许多用户保护隐私和安全的主要手段之一。搭建自己的VPN能够有效提高安全性,确保数据传输的私密性。本文将详细探讨如何购买服务器并搭建VPN,帮助用户从头开始构建安全的网络环境。

一、购买服务器的选择

购买服务器是搭建VPN的第一步,选择合适的服务器至关重要。以下是购买服务器时需要考虑的几个关键因素:

1. 服务器类型

  • 云服务器:灵活性高,适合中小企业和个人用户;可随时扩展资源。
  • VPS(虚拟专用服务器):比云服务器便宜,但提供相对较高的控制权和资源。
  • 物理服务器:适合需要高性能和完全控制的大型企业;但管理成本和技术要求较高。

2. 服务器位置

选择服务器位置时,考虑到法律法规、延迟及速度,建议选择离你较近的服务器位置。同时,要确保该地区对VPN没有限制。

3. 配置与性能

  • CPU:对于同时连接用户数较多的VPN,建议选择多核CPU。
  • 内存:一般而言,至少需要1GB内存,推荐2GB或以上。
  • 带宽:选择不限流量或流量较大的方案,以满足数据传输的需求。

二、购买服务器的步骤

以下是购买服务器的基本步骤:

  1. 选择服务提供商:可选择知名的云服务商,如阿里云、AWS、Google Cloud等。
  2. 注册账户:在服务提供商的网站上注册并验证账户。
  3. 选择服务套餐:根据上面提到的需求选择合适的服务器类型和配置。
  4. 完成支付:确认订单并进行支付,等待服务器创建完成。
  5. 获取连接信息:获取SSH或远程桌面连接信息,以便后续配置。

三、搭建VPN的步骤

1. 连接服务器

使用SSH工具(如PuTTY或终端)连接到购买的服务器。

2. 安装VPN软件

常用的VPN软件包括:

  • OpenVPN:开源且功能强大的VPN解决方案。
  • WireGuard:新兴的VPN协议,速度快且易于配置。
  • SoftEther:支持多种协议的VPN软件,功能强大。

以安装OpenVPN为例,您可以使用以下命令: bash sudo apt update sudo apt install openvpn

3. 配置VPN

  • 生成密钥和证书:使用easy-rsa工具生成密钥和证书。
  • 配置OpenVPN:根据需求编辑OpenVPN配置文件,确保配置参数正确。
  • 启动服务:启动OpenVPN服务并设置开机自启。

4. 客户端配置

在客户端设备上安装OpenVPN客户端,导入配置文件并连接VPN。

四、测试VPN连接

搭建完VPN后,建议进行测试,确保VPN能够正常工作。

  • IP检测:通过访问ipinfo.io检查你的IP地址是否已更改。
  • 速度测试:使用speedtest.net测试连接速度,确保达到预期效果。

五、常见问题解答(FAQ)

Q1: 如何选择适合的VPN协议?

: 常见的VPN协议有OpenVPN、L2TP/IPSec、PPTP等。OpenVPN被广泛认为是安全性和速度的最佳选择,适合大多数用户。

Q2: 购买的服务器可以用于其他用途吗?

: 当然可以!服务器可用于搭建网站、数据库、游戏服务器等多种用途,灵活性很高。

Q3: VPN会影响网速吗?

: 是的,VPN可能会导致网速略有下降,但优质的VPN服务和合理的服务器配置会尽量减小影响。

Q4: 如果在使用VPN时遇到问题该怎么办?

: 可以通过查看VPN软件的日志文件,检查网络连接状态,或查阅相关的技术支持论坛获取帮助。

六、总结

购买服务器并搭建VPN的过程看似复杂,但只要按照上述步骤进行,您就能够成功构建自己的VPN网络。确保选择合适的服务器和配置,保护个人隐私,享受安全的网络体验。通过持续的学习和实践,您将能更好地管理和使用您的VPN。

正文完